26得票4回答
使用自定义krb5.conf文件进行kinit认证

我正在使用kinit登录到我们的系统管理员没有预料到的服务器。默认情况下配置文件的位置是/etc/krb5.conf,但是由于我没有root访问权限,无法编辑该文件以添加新的服务器。如何传递自定义配置文件给kinit?

25得票10回答
无法获取Kerberos服务票据:KrbException:在Kerberos数据库中找不到服务器(7)

我正在使用GSSAPI进行开发,我有一些代码可以与一个原生的MIT Kerberos 5服务器一起工作来执行客户端/服务器任务。现在我正在验证其功能是否能够与Active Directory相兼容,并且我遇到了一个问题。 我的服务器已经通过身份验证并正在监听。我可以让客户端登录。这段代码是基...

25得票5回答
npm安装mongoose失败(kerberos和bson错误)

我正在尝试启动我的节点应用程序,但是我的MongoDB安装出现了一些错误。 这是我的开发环境规格: node => 0.10.33(从nodejs.org安装) npm => 1.4.28(从nodejs.org安装) git => 2.1.3(使用homebrew安装) mongo...

24得票2回答
使用JSch跳过Kerberos身份验证提示

我正在使用以下Java类中的Ssh Connect() 方法来使用SSH(JSch)连接到服务器并在服务器上运行命令。 问题是,当运行 Connect() 时,服务器会提示下一个消息:Kerberos username [********]: Kerberos password for ...

23得票2回答
Ubuntu 16.04上krb5-user的无人值守安装

因此,在运行时:sudo apt-get install krb5-user 您被要求输入AD / LDAP域。问题是,我希望能够将其作为我的机器的启动脚本运行。是否有任何方法可以将域作为参数传递或禁用交互并在之后设置krb5-user?谢谢

21得票4回答
在调用InitializeSecurityContext(Negotiate)时使用哪个TargetName?

问题 调用InitializeSecurityContext函数时,我需要向TargetName参数传递什么值? 修订背景 我正在调用函数InitializeSecurityContext: InitializeSecurityContextA( @pAS.hcred, ...

21得票1回答
如何使用Spring和Active Directory实现单点登录

我有一个基于Spring的Web应用程序,我想在上面实现单点登录解决方案。 基本流程如下: 1)用户登录Windows工作站/桌面PC(使用组织的Active Directory进行身份验证) 2)用户打开浏览器并导航到Spring Web应用程序。 3)Spring Web应用程序 ...

20得票8回答
在Silverlight中获取当前Windows用户名称

使用Silverlight能否获取当前登录用户的用户名?假设用户使用的是Windows操作系统,并且Silverlight应用程序托管在Internet Explorer中。由于此Silverlight应用程序将托管在静态HTML文件上,因此无法从服务器端使用ASP.NET获取身份验证。

19得票4回答
在Java或命令行工具中,是否有一种获取使用本机SSPI API的服务的Kerberos票证的方法?

我想在Java中实现Kerberos的单点登录,并成功使用Windows登录的票证创建了服务的票证。但不幸的是,只有在启用注册表键“allowtgtsessionkey”时才能创建该票证。一旦禁用它,我就会收到一个带有消息“标识符与预期值不匹配(906)”的异常。该注册表键在http://ja...

19得票3回答
如何测试是否需要使用kinit?

我想在我的.bashrc文件中添加一些内容,以便在需要时运行kinit。有没有一种方法可以测试是否需要执行kinit?类似这样:if [ kinitNeeded ]; do kinit; done kinitNeeded() { ??? }